Job Description

We are looking for an Electric Propulsion Engineer to join our dynamic team in Italy. In this important role, you will work in the Propulsion engineering area, where you will work on the design of the electric propulsion s/s of a new GEO satellite bus. You will collaborate with a multidisciplinary team of engineers and technicians to design, analyze, test, and integrate high-performance propulsion systems.

Key Responsibilities

  • Design and development of propulsion subsystem composed by hall thruster-based propulsion technology.
  • Follow and review performance, lifetime, and reliability analyses for EP systems, ensuring compliance with agency and internal standards.
  • Management of technical coordination between multiple suppliers.
  • Develop test plans to validate the performance of EP systems.
  • Follow the development and the qualification of HTU, PPU and pressure vessels.
  • Regularly reporting to the Head of Propulsion and Lead System Engineer.
